Music transcends language because it communicates emotional and social intent through acoustic cues — pitch, tempo, rhythm, and timbre — that mirror the prosody of human speech and tap into experiences every culture shares. You don’t need to understand a single word of a Malian griot’s song or a Korean ballad to feel the weight of grief or the lift of celebration in it. That’s not poetry; that’s neuroscience, anthropology, and thousands of years of shared human ritual all hitting at once.
Here’s the short version of why this works:
The brain doesn’t wait for lyrics to start processing music. Long before you consciously register a word, your auditory cortex is already parsing pitch contour, tempo, and rhythmic pattern — the same acoustic features that carry emotional meaning in speech. That overlap is not coincidental.
Music and language recruit overlapping neural substrates, particularly in regions associated with prosody processing. When a singer’s melody rises at the end of a phrase, the brain treats it similarly to an upward vocal inflection in speech — a signal of openness, question, or anticipation. A descending, slowing phrase reads as resolution or sadness. These mappings aren’t learned from a specific culture’s music theory. They’re grounded in the universal acoustic properties of emotional speech.
“Music communicates emotional meaning by mimicking universal prosodic cues found in speech — pitch, tempo, and rhythm — that help listeners infer intent even without understanding lyrics.” — Psychology Today
Rhythm adds another layer. When people listen to music together — or perform it together — their physiological responses synchronize. Heart rate, breathing, and even neural oscillations start to align. That interpersonal synchrony produces a felt sense of connection that doesn’t require shared vocabulary. It’s why a crowd of 50,000 people who speak different languages can still move as one body at a concert.
Infants make the case even more plainly. Babies respond to lullabies across cultural contexts before they’ve acquired language, suggesting some perceptual biases toward musical features are present early in development. The soothing effect of a slow, descending melody doesn’t need to be taught — it seems to arrive pre-loaded.
One important limit: music lacks the discrete lexical units that language uses to pin down specific meaning. You can feel that a piece of music is sad without knowing why the composer was sad, or who the sadness is about. That semantic gap is actually part of what makes music so portable across cultures. It conveys affect and intent reliably without locking in the specific content that would require shared cultural knowledge to decode.
The most rigorous test of music’s universality isn’t philosophical — it’s empirical. Samuel Mehr, Manvir Singh, and their collaborators at Harvard built the Natural History of Song project, a cross-cultural corpus of 118 songs from 30 world regions, to ask a direct question: can people identify what a song is for just by listening, without knowing the language?
The answer was yes — for certain song types. Listeners across cultures could reliably distinguish lullabies, dance songs, and healing songs from one another. The acoustic signatures of each type — the gentle, slow contour of a lullaby versus the rhythmically driving pulse of a dance track — were consistent enough across regions that even culturally unfamiliar listeners could classify them correctly.
| Song Type | Cross-Cultural Recognition | Key Acoustic Markers |
|---|---|---|
| Lullaby | Strong | Slow tempo, descending pitch, soft timbre |
| Dance song | Strong | Driving rhythm, steady beat, higher energy |
| Healing song | Moderate | Repetitive melodic patterns, ritual pacing |
| Love song | Weaker | More dependent on lyrical content and cultural context |
The methodology matters here. Clips were short enough to minimize cultural familiarity effects, and the listener pool was globally diverse. That design choice was deliberate: the researchers wanted to isolate acoustic features from cultural exposure.

Music doesn’t just carry emotion in the abstract. It’s embedded in specific social situations that repeat across every human culture, and those repeated contexts are a big part of why musical meaning travels.
Think about what a wedding sounds like. Across cultures, wedding music tends to be celebratory, rhythmically energetic, and communally performed. A guest who doesn’t speak the language still reads the room — the music tells them this is a moment of joy and collective participation. The same logic applies to funerals, harvest ceremonies, and rites of passage. Ritual creates emotional templates, and music is the sonic marker of those templates.
Collective synchronization amplifies this. Group singing and communal dancing produce measurable social cohesion. When bodies move together to a shared beat, the sense of “we” expands. That’s why protest movements from the American civil rights era to anti-apartheid South Africa used music as an organizing tool — the shared rhythm created solidarity that transcended the specific words being sung. You can feel the collective intent even if you don’t know the lyrics.

Theodor W. Adorno, one of the 20th century’s most influential music theorists, argued that music’s power lies precisely in what it refuses to say directly. For Adorno, music both reveals and conceals meaning simultaneously — it points toward the ineffable without pinning it down. That’s not a weakness. It’s the source of music’s expressive range.
“Music reaches the ineffable by displacing literal meanings — it enables simultaneous revelation and concealment, expressing what language cannot without reducing that expression to a fixed semantic unit.” — Adorno, synthesized via Tim Seyrek’s philosophical and neuroscience analysis
This philosophical claim maps surprisingly well onto the cognitive science. Music functions as a paralinguistic system with syntax-like ordering — it has structure, it has grammar-like rules of tension and resolution, but it doesn’t have fixed lexical items. Meaning emerges from the relations between musical elements, not from any single note’s dictionary definition. That’s exactly what Adorno was describing from a philosophical angle.
There’s a productive tension here between two camps. Expressivists like Adorno hold that music communicates genuine emotional and even moral content. Formalists counter that music is an autonomous structure — beautiful in its own terms, not because it “means” something external. Both perspectives illuminate something real. The formalist is right that a Bach fugue doesn’t need a program note to be experienced as coherent and moving. The expressivist is right that the same fugue can hit a grieving listener differently than a joyful one, because the listener brings emotional context that the music’s structure then organizes and amplifies.
Neither camp fully explains why a lullaby from Senegal can soothe a child in Seoul. For that, you need both the science and the philosophy working together.
Let’s be real about this: the claim that music is a “universal language” is partly true and partly a beautiful overstatement. The science is more specific and more interesting than the slogan.
Cultural specificity is the first limit. Scales, modes, and timbres that feel emotionally obvious within one tradition can be genuinely opaque to outsiders. A listener raised on Western equal temperament may hear a microtonal Middle Eastern maqam as “out of tune” rather than as the emotionally precise expression it is within its tradition. Some music from non-Western traditions isn’t even initially perceived as music by outside listeners — it registers as noise or speech before the ear recalibrates.
Semantic dependence is the second limit. Songs whose emotional impact depends on lyrical content — most love songs, narrative ballads, politically specific protest songs — lose a significant portion of their meaning when the listener doesn’t understand the words. The cross-cultural studies found this clearly: love songs showed weaker recognition across cultures than lullabies or dance tracks, because the emotional content is carried more by the words than by the acoustic structure.
Misinterpretation is a real risk. Western listeners have historically misread non-Western music as “primitive” or “exotic” rather than as the sophisticated expressive system it is. Music intended for a specific social function — a healing ceremony, a funeral rite — can be repurposed as entertainment and lose its intended meaning entirely, sometimes causing genuine cultural harm.
Methodological caveats in the research are worth noting too. The Natural History of Song corpus, while groundbreaking, drew from 30 regions — impressive, but not exhaustive. Sampling bias and familiarity effects (particularly Western pop exposure) remain open questions.

Beyond prosody and pattern recognition, there’s something even more striking happening in the brain when music moves us: emotional contagion. This is the process by which a listener doesn’t just recognize an emotion in music — they actually feel it, as if the emotion were their own.
Mirror neuron systems and limbic activation are central here. When you hear a vocalist straining at the top of their range, your motor cortex partially simulates the physical effort of that strain. When a bass line drops, your body registers it as a physical event, not just an auditory one. Music doesn’t just describe emotion — it induces it, through mechanisms that bypass conscious linguistic interpretation entirely.
Interpersonal synchrony research, including hyperscanning studies where multiple people’s brain activity is measured simultaneously, shows that listeners’ neural responses align during shared musical experiences. That alignment is stronger during live performance than recorded playback, which helps explain why a live DJ set or a concert hits differently than headphones alone. The social dimension of music amplifies its emotional contagion effect.

The theory is solid. The real-world examples are even more compelling.
Global hits that needed no translation: Luis Fonsi’s “Despacito” became one of the most-streamed songs in history despite being primarily in Spanish, reaching listeners across Asia, Africa, and North America who didn’t understand the lyrics but responded immediately to the rhythmic and melodic structure. BTS built a global fanbase singing primarily in Korean — their fans in Brazil, Nigeria, and the United States weren’t waiting for translations to feel the emotional content.
Diaspora music reshaping mainstream scenes: Afrobeats didn’t cross into American mainstream radio through lyrical translation. It crossed through rhythm, energy, and the emotional directness of artists like Burna Boy and Wizkid, whose music carries its intent in the groove before a single word registers. The examples of cultural music exchange that have shaped Hip-Hop and R&B are full of this pattern — a rhythm or a vocal style travels first, and the words follow later.
Traditional music exchanges: The blues traveled from the American South to the UK in the 1960s, where British musicians absorbed its emotional vocabulary without growing up in the social context that produced it. That cross-cultural transmission gave the world the British Invasion — proof that music’s emotional core can be extracted and recontextualized across enormous cultural distance. The blues as an expression of the soul speaks a language of feeling that doesn’t require a Mississippi upbringing to receive.
Film scoring as systematic cross-cultural communication: Hollywood composers have spent a century using acoustic prosody to guide emotional response in global audiences. John Williams’ Jaws theme works in Tokyo and Lagos because the rising tension of its two-note motif maps onto a universal threat-detection response, not a culturally specific one.
Strip away the cultural specifics and what you find underneath music’s cross-cultural power is something simpler: every human being experiences joy, grief, fear, love, and longing. These aren’t culturally constructed emotions — they’re part of the shared biological inheritance of the species. Music’s ability to signal and induce these states is what gives it its transcultural reach.
Anthropologists like Manvir Singh frame music as social-emotional communication that forms shared cultural identity through ritual. The empirical databases support this: song types map to social functions globally because those social functions — soothing an infant, celebrating a union, mourning a death, healing a community — are universal human needs. The music that serves those needs tends to develop similar acoustic features across unconnected cultures, because the emotional target is the same.
This doesn’t mean all music is the same. The specific scales, instruments, and ornamental styles that different cultures use to reach those emotional targets vary enormously. But the targets themselves — the felt states the music is aiming for — are shared. That shared emotional substrate is the foundation on which music’s transcultural reach is built.
